Quantum Computing Basics
Fundamentally, quantum computing relies on quantum bits, as opposed to the classical bits used in today's machines. Qubits tap into the power of superposition, interconnection, and interaction, allowing them to be in multiple states simultaneously. This property facilitates quantum computers to solve problems currently unsolvable by classical computers within practical timeframes.
Applications and Benefits
Quantum computing is set to impact a wide range of fields. In data security, it promises to reshape secure messaging by decoding classical encryption techniques and fostering unbreakable quantum cryptography. Additionally, in drug development, quantum simulations can lead to discovering new drugs by modeling molecular interactions at an unprecedented rate.
Challenges in Quantum Computing
Despite its immense capabilities, quantum computing encounters several hurdles. Constructing a operational quantum computer entails navigating issues such as quantum decoherence and error-correction challenges. Researchers are actively pursuing on formulating robust measures and systems to counteract these issues, creating the way for future breakthroughs.
